What doctrine is credited with having planted a seed that mass education should teach literacy to every common person?
Llana [10]

Puritanism  is credited with having planted a seed that mass education should teach literacy to every common person.

The Puritans were English Protestants who led a religious reform movement in the 16th and 17th centuries to cleanse the Church of England from the vestiges of Roman Catholic practices.

A fundamental doctrine of the Puritans was that literacy should reach every common person. For this, they promoted mass education.

This was based on their belief that all persons should have the ability to read and interpret the Bible for themselves. This would allow people to abide closely with Biblical teachings

The Puritans of colonial New England sought to attain universal literacy. In 1642, Massachusetts made it incumbent on the householder to impart literacy to his wife, children and servants

A 200 L of gas contained in a vessel under a pressure of 850 atm. What will be the new volume if the gas is changed to 1000 atm?
Keith_Richards [23]

Answer:

170 L

Explanation:

Boyles laws states that the pressure exerted by a gas is directly proportional to the volume it occupies provided that the temperature is held constant. Boyles law is given by:

PV = constant

P₁V₁ = P₂V₂

Given that the initial volume V₁ = 200 L, initial pressure P₁ = 850 atm, final volume V₂ = 1000 atm and final pressure = P₂.

Applying Boyles law gives:

P₁V₁ = P₂V₂

850(200) = 1000(V₂)

V₂ = 170 L
